
以下是关于Chrome浏览器插件加载顺序是否会影响性能的相关内容:
1. 影响页面渲染速度:如果某些关键插件加载顺序靠后,而前面的插件在加载过程中占用了大量资源或进行了复杂的初始化操作,可能会导致页面渲染等待时间过长。例如,一些与页面视觉效果相关的插件,若在CSS样式表等关键资源之后加载,可能会影响页面的初步渲染,使用户看到空白页或不完整的页面更长时间。
2. 造成资源竞争与浪费:不同插件可能对相同的系统资源(如内存、CPU 等)有需求。当多个插件同时加载或加载顺序不合理时,可能会出现资源竞争的情况。例如,两个插件都需要大量的内存来缓存数据,如果它们同时启动并加载,可能会导致内存占用过高,进而影响浏览器整体性能,甚至出现卡顿现象。
3. 影响脚本执行顺序和兼容性:插件通常包含 JavaScript 脚本,其执行顺序可能会受到加载顺序的影响。如果一个插件的脚本依赖于另一个插件先加载并初始化的某些变量或函数,而加载顺序相反,就可能导致脚本错误或功能异常。这可能会进一步影响浏览器的性能,因为错误的脚本可能会不断尝试执行或导致浏览器进行额外的错误处理操作。
4. 触发插件间的冲突:有些插件之间可能存在潜在的冲突,这种冲突在特定的加载顺序下可能会更加明显。例如,两个功能相似的插件,如果一个先加载并占用了某些浏览器的接口或资源,另一个后加载的插件可能无法正常工作,或者两者之间产生干扰,导致浏览器出现不稳定的情况,如频繁崩溃或无响应等,严重影响性能。